The fission cross sections of 235U for neutrons having energies between 0.2 and 8.2 MeV have been measured with neutrons from the 7Li(p, n) reaction. The neutron energy scale was calibrated by the 7Li(p, n) and 10B(p, n) neutron thresholds, and the flux was measured with a black neutron detector. The fission cross sections, averaged over the 252Cf fission neutron spectrum, were determined as 1.202 b, with an uncertainty of 2 to 3%.
